1. The Origin: What is "Magic Plus 2"?
To understand the PS3 PKG, one must first understand the source material. "The King of Fighters 2002: Magic Plus 2" is not an official SNK release. It is a bootleg (pirated) hack of the original The King of Fighters 2002, originally found on arcade boards (often running on FBA or pirated NeoGeo hardware) in the early 2000s.
Key Features of the Arcade Hack:
- Unlocked Roster: Unlike the strict unlock requirements of the original KOF 2002, Magic Plus 2 typically unlocks all characters immediately, including hidden bosses like Omega Rugal and the "Clone Zero" characters.
- Modified Gameplay: The most famous aspect is the "Magic" system. The difficulty is often unbalanced, and the game allows for unlimited or significantly easier execution of "Super Cancel" moves (canceling a special move into a Super/Desperation Move), making it a favorite for casual players who enjoy flashy combos.
- Boss Characters: Players can often select boss characters that are overpowered in the main roster, such as Igniz, Original Zero, and Goenitz, characters who were previously unplayable or required cheat codes in the official versions.
